Lucas County, Iowa Hail Map & History

The most recent reported hail day was 2026-04-17, 105 days ago. Lucas County is hit in most years. The largest stone on record here is 2.5 inches, a tennis ball and 2.5 times the National Weather Service's 1 inch severe criterion, reported on 2026-04-17 near Russell.

How often it hails in Lucas County

NOAA's Storm Prediction Center has logged 14 separate hail days here since 2010 -- 0.8 a year over 17 years of record. Those days carry 26 separate reports between them, two or three on a typical one. 6 of those 17 years produced none at all. The busiest single year was 2026, with 2 hail days. The last five years have run hotter than the long-run rate: 7 days since 2022, against 0.6 a year before that.

2 of the 14 days reached 2 inches or more -- 14%, or about one hail day in 7, the last on 2026-04-17. They land in the same month as everything else, April. 6 of the 14 days reached golf-ball size, 1.75 inches or bigger.

When it hails in Lucas County

The season runs April through June: 12 of the 14 hail days on record fall in those 3 months (86%). April is the single busiest month, with 6 of them (43%). That peak opens the window: the season starts at its worst and eases off from there. Hail has also been reported in March and September, outside that window. Reports span 5 of the 12 calendar months; the other 7 have never produced one.

How to read the Lucas County map

The colored swath is NOAA's MRMS radar estimate of the largest hail per ~1 km cell; the dots are SPC ground reports. Yellow is about an inch, red 1.5 to 2″, purple 2″ and up (hail size vs roof damage). On this county's worst day the reports reached 2.5 inches, which is the purple band.
